现在学linux是学centOS多还是学Ubuntu多呢?

目前,学习Ubuntu的人数可能比学习CentOS更多,尤其是在初学者和开发者中。 这一趋势与Linux发行版的应用场景、社区支持以及行业变化密切相关。

首先,Ubuntu作为一款基于Debian的发行版,以其易用性和广泛的应用场景吸引了大量用户。Ubuntu的用户界面友好,安装和配置过程相对简单,适合初学者快速上手。 此外,Ubuntu拥有庞大的社区支持,丰富的文档和教程资源使得学习曲线较为平缓。对于开发者而言,Ubuntu支持多种编程语言和开发工具,且与云计算平台(如AWS、Azure)的兼容性较好,因此在开发环境中被广泛采用。

相比之下,CentOS作为一款基于Red Hat Enterprise Linux(RHEL)的免费发行版,长期以来在企业服务器领域占据重要地位。CentOS以其稳定性和安全性著称,适合用于生产环境和关键任务系统。 然而,CentOS的更新周期较长,且用户界面相对传统,对初学者来说可能不够友好。此外,2020年Red Hat宣布CentOS将转向CentOS Stream,作为RHEL的上游版本,这一变化使得CentOS的定位更加偏向于开发和测试环境,而不再是一个长期支持的稳定版本。这一决策也导致部分企业和用户转向其他发行版,如AlmaLinux或Rocky Linux。

从行业趋势来看,由于云计算和容器技术的普及,Ubuntu在云原生应用中的优势更加明显。许多云服务提供商默认支持Ubuntu,且Docker、Kubernetes等工具在Ubuntu上的部署和运行更加便捷。而CentOS在企业服务器领域的地位虽然依然稳固,但由于CentOS Stream的推出,其市场份额可能受到一定影响。

总结来说,Ubuntu因其易用性、广泛的社区支持和在开发、云计算领域的优势,吸引了更多的学习者和开发者。 而CentOS则凭借其稳定性和安全性,依然在企业服务器领域占有一席之地,但其未来的发展方向和用户群体可能更加专业化。对于学习者而言,选择哪个发行版取决于其具体需求和职业规划:如果目标是快速上手和开发应用,Ubuntu是更好的选择;如果专注于企业级服务器管理和系统运维,CentOS仍然是一个重要的学习方向。

未经允许不得转载:ECLOUD博客 » 现在学linux是学centOS多还是学Ubuntu多呢?